To all, especially those who are stupid enough to trust To Kit the clown, his father Tung Chao Yung was spelt also in Mandarin Wade-Giles, with the exception of Yung, which is given by Shanghainese [iõ̜]. And Hwa starts with [x], but most Cantonese and British alike, including To Kit the clown, can never make this sound for their entire lives anyway. In Gwoyeu Romatzyh the first tone of hua is spelt Hua, the second hwa, the third hoa, the fourth huah. -- 218.102.23.80 01:38, 19 January 2007 (UTC)
